Transaction 57509608e2290ceb2e52e22762ef751c9faace38eb27c701bcfd207a7725d618
2 Input
2 Outputs
- 57509608e2290ceb2e52e22762ef751c9faace38eb27c701bcfd207a7725d618:0
- 57509608e2290ceb2e52e22762ef751c9faace38eb27c701bcfd207a7725d618:1
value 20600000
address 1324Jrae4uVf1ckkz7L7MYUnMWaT1vTEMa
value 71080
address 1DE64H2P21w5Bg34rxVgbXFitpLhU3gVDX